Three Japanese stained ivory carvings of the wise monkeys, first half of the 20th Century
each seated, signed Ichiyosai - 1¼in. (3.1cm.) high; ivory netsukes of a man holding a scroll, Daikoku holding a mallet with a Karako seated in front, and Kannon; a stag antler carving of Shoki and a bone carving of Daruma and a boy in a boat, 19th Century. (8)
